WebThe Pythagorean trigonometric identities in trigonometry are derived from the Pythagoras theorem.The following are the 3 Pythagorean trig identities. sin 2 θ + cos 2 θ = 1. This can also be written as 1 - sin 2 θ = cos 2 θ ⇒ 1 - cos 2 θ = sin 2 θ; sec 2 θ - tan 2 θ = 1. This can also be written as sec 2 θ = 1 + tan 2 θ ⇒ sec 2 θ - 1 = tan 2 θ; csc 2 θ - cot 2 θ = 1.

WebFeb 17, 2024 · We don't need to draw squares to prove Pythagoras' theorem. For a right-angled triangle like this with sides a and b, and hypotenuse c, Pythagoras's theorem gives the result: We often represent this by drawing squares on the 3 sides, like this: The area of square A is a2. B is b2 and C is c2. So Pythagoras's theorem can be written as: This proof uses rearrangement. The figure shows two identical large squares of side a + b {\displaystyle a+b} . 1. The top square contains the square on the hypotenuse plus identical right triangles in its four corners. 2. On bottom, the same large square holds the squares on the other two sides plus the same four right … See more Euclid's proof is much more complex, and relies on subdividing a figure into pieces and showing that they are congruent pieces.
